Condensation is something that most people overlook. However, it could be a problem. This is because when moist, warm air comes in contact with a cold surface, it creates water droplets. These droplets then get dropped onto the interior of the double-glazed window. This can lead to condensation on the glass, mold growth and leaks.

Installing an extractor fan is an excellent method to prevent this. A dehumidifier can be employed to eliminate moisture from the air. Repairing the windscreen prior to an MOT

If you've cracked your windscreen, you'll need to repair it before you take your car for an MOT. Broken windows can cause severe damage to your vehicle and could lead to an MOT failure.

Windscreens are constantly subject to abuse and require to be inspected. They are exposed to road debris, and high winds. To ensure that your vehicle remains in good condition Here are a few tips.

Your MOT will be considered ineffective based on the degree of the damage. The test will not pass when the damage is larger than 40mm in size. Failure can be caused by large cracks or chips.

The inspector will inspect your windscreen after you have completed your MOT. The driver's line of sight should not be more than 10 millimeters. This is the most critical area.

A MOT failure could occur if you exceed this limit. There are other restrictions on how much damage you can do to your windscreen.

The view of your driver is the most important thing when it comes to MOT inspections. It should be at least 290mm wide.

Your vision should be centered on the steering wheel. In fact, the Highway Code says you should have a clear view of the road ahead. Even small scratches can have a profound impact on your ability see.
